Output 5561b121898176ea68b67bc3d987413018160c523bbb5b13bc50c9244e29103e:95

value
123566
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 07fef3f046183c548683ffccf1721a82fd852b6f1f0bb14584d73dd6891850b7
address
bc1pqll08uzxrq79fp5rllx0zus6st7c22m0ru9mz3vy6u7adzgc2zms3cnrm4
transaction
5561b121898176ea68b67bc3d987413018160c523bbb5b13bc50c9244e29103e
spent
true